Transaction 0623c81b986b621e52970548fdcdaeb6df5f5d7653b0d1efcfb380a0e66d1366
1 Input
1 Output
-
0623c81b986b621e52970548fdcdaeb6df5f5d7653b0d1efcfb380a0e66d1366:0
- value
- 108761
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9aa47e8bf24bfcc9b96d60ea7073107b1ac5165f OP_EQUAL
- address
- 3Fnh3MLup1s9QDznrz1NLZYKn8peLxPKKb